摘 要:风力发电自身的特殊性导致其输电线路保护难以整定。文章分析了风电场和电网联络线的距离保护随电源电势幅值比、电势相位差、电源等效阻抗、系统频率等参数变化时的动作特性,并基于风电场侧的实时电流和电势与参与发电的发电机信息,提出了仅利用风电场侧信息量自适应整定保护动作边界的方法。仿真结果表明这种自适应整定方法具有优良的性能。It is difficult to set the transmission line protection of wind farm due to its own particularity. The authors analyze the operation characteristic of distance protection of transmission line connecting wind farm with power grid under the variation of parameters such as the amplitude ratio of electromotive force at both sides, the phase difference of electromotive force at both sides, equivalent impedance of sources, system frequency and so on; based on the real-time current and electromotive force at wind farm side as well as the information of wind power generators participating power generation, a method to adaptively set the operation boundary of distance protection by use of the information at wind farm side only is proposed. Simulation results show that the proposed adaptive setting method possesses good performance.
关 键 词:自适应距离保护 整定 动作区域 风电场 电力系统
